react + antd配置less的sourceMap

react+antd
在不eject的情况下,使用react-app-rewired和customize-cra,如何配置less的sourceMap,

clipboard.png
options里面加了sourceMap没有效果

阅读 3k
1 个回答

const {adjustStyleLoaders} = require('customize-cra')
adjustStyleLoaders(({ use: [ , css, postcss, resolve, processor ] }) => {
  css.options.sourceMap = true;         // css-loader
  postcss.options.sourceMap = true;     // postcss-loader
  // when enable pre-processor,
  // resolve-url-loader will be enabled too
  if (resolve) {
    resolve.options.sourceMap = true;   // resolve-url-loader
  }
  // pre-processor
  if (processor && processor.loader.includes('less-loader')) {
    processor.options.sourceMap = true; // sass-loader
  }
}),

这个可以,但是会影响开发环境效率。
不知道是不是配置有问题
自问自答

撰写回答
你尚未登录,登录后可以
  • 和开发者交流问题的细节
  • 关注并接收问题和回答的更新提醒
  • 参与内容的编辑和改进,让解决方法与时俱进
推荐问题